Global Crypto Regulatory Landscape
Regulation is a big topic in crypto news since governments are trying to safeguard investors while also making cryptocurrencies work with existing financial institutions. The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) in the United States is still looking into cryptocurrency exchanges and Initial Coin Offerings (ICOs). This process affects market trust and the clarity of the law. The European Union’s Markets in Crypto-Assets (MiCA) regulation, on the other hand, pledges to create a complete framework that will make crypto regulations the same in all member states.
China’s stringent regulations on cryptocurrency mining and trade have transformed the global mining landscape. Mining operations now span across countries such as the United States, Kazakhstan, and Russia. On the other hand, El Salvador’s historic choice to make Bitcoin legal tender is a bold experiment in national crypto acceptance that has earned both praise and skepticism around the world. Crypto stakeholders need to know about these small differences in the rules. Changes in policy news not only affect trading decisions, but they also show that institutions may be more likely to adapt and integrate with traditional finance.
Innovations in Blockchain Technology
In addition to market and regulatory news, crypto journalism covers revolutionary technologies. The Ethereum upgrade is important because it will make the network quicker, safer, and simpler. Layer 2 scaling solutions like Polygon and Arbitrum are helping more users use decentralized apps by lowering transaction costs and performance. Decentralized finance has brought complex financial capabilities to blockchain networks without middlemen.
This method enables loans, borrowing, and yield farming. Famous DeFi systems like Aave, Compound, and Uniswap have transformed banking. These platforms receive updates and governance ideas in the bitcoin news cycle. Interoperability protocols like Polkadot and Cosmos attempt to link blockchains, strengthening the crypto economy. These technical developments demonstrate that individuals are still fixing early blockchain systems and finding new uses for them.

Security Risks and Challenges in Crypto
Crypto news often links rapid growth to higher hazards. High-profile hacks, phishing attempts, and bogus ICOs demonstrate decentralized system weakness. Because blockchain transactions are irreversible, security failures can inflict enduring damages. This incident highlights the importance of cybersecurity. Recent DeFi platform intrusions, often by weak smart contracts or governance attacks, have prompted requests for increased audits and regulation. A positive example of ecological dangers and maturity is the Poly Network hack, which stole and returned millions of dollars. Users should employ hardware wallets, two-factor authentication, and project research to reduce risks.
Crypto Environmental Impact Concerns
Environmental impact has garnered significant attention in cryptocurrency news, particularly in relation to Bitcoin mining, which consumes significant energy for its Proof of Work consensus. Some people say that Bitcoin’s carbon footprint is too big to be sustainable, which has led to arguments in communities and changes in public policy. In response, the industry has started to use more environmentally friendly options, such as Ethereum’s switch to PoS and the rise of “green” cryptocurrencies like Algorand and Tezos.

Institutional participation changes cryptocurrency news. Fidelity, JPMorgan Chase, and BlackRock are among the big banks selling crypto investments. This illustrates crypto’s growing popularity. MicroStrategy and Square have added Bitcoin to their treasury reserves, increasing demand and legitimizing crypto.
CBDCs are another new area. China’s Digital Yuan pilot and the European Central Bank’s digital euro study are other moves toward sovereign digital currencies. CBDCs offer faster, cheaper payments and better financial services to everyone. Also competing with decentralized cryptocurrency. The widespread acceptance of blockchain reveals how it is connecting to financial systems and transforming the economy.
